Hi there. I have TPLinkTLWN722N wireless adaptor. WNIC of the wireless adaptor has 5 dbi default antenna. I want to connect 16 dbi yagi antenna to my WNIC.
Will this antenna damage my computer motherboard or WNIC?
Should I consider the raspberry pi to do not risk my computer?
Should I consider cooling fan or heatsink for WNIC?

**broken link removed**
**broken link removed**
 
Higher gain antenna will not hurt the adapter. Remember however, that a yagi is directional, the signal is strongest in the direction of the yagi, at the expense of other directions. That is, it may have 16dBi gain in the direction it is pointed at, but may be -10dBi or worse in other directions.
 
A higher gain antenna magnifies a signal that is too weak otherwise for proper operation bringing up to a reliable level. Like a lens is to light, should not harm circuits.
Exposing such higher gain/magnifying antenna to excessive Rx levels can saturate a receiver even if properly designed, but falls beyond the safe needs.
For Tx; does not abuse the transmitter capabilities nor its power demand.
